Repairs: the change a technician’s toolkit makes
Most furnace calls in January are no-warmness or intermittent warm. The such a lot commonplace disasters in our climate involve igniters, power switches, blower capacitors, flame sensors, and condensate blockages in high-potency units. A tech who consists of a stocked van can restore these on the primary stopover at. National companies ceaselessly rely upon centralized materials depots that paintings good within the GTA, but Hamilton kits differ. Homes on the Mountain see more condensate freeze-ups close starting place walls, at the same time older downtown houses have winding vent runs that confuse power readings.
In perform, regional techs fixing Furnace repair Hamilton calls tend to broaden a 6th feel for causes. If a furnace quick cycles in Strathcona, they can ask approximately chimney liners and attic insulation prior to they delivery swapping portions. If the ignition series fails in Waterdown on a windy day, they inspect intake and exhaust terminations for wind-pushed frost. A country wide playbook may perhaps fix the symptom, however nearby context fixes the root motive.

Installation: matching kit to the home, not to the promotion
Furnace Installation Hamilton sounds sincere. The reality comprises static strain, ductwork sizing, fuel pipe potential, venting routes, and the house’s heat loss profile. The top deploy saves fee over 15 years considering that the procedure runs within its layout envelope, with fewer nuisance lockouts and shrink fan vitality.
Here is in which I see the starkest big difference. National carriers repeatedly bundle tools established on quarterly promotions: one-of-a-kind furnace and AC pairs with rebate-pleasant rankings. The package is professional, the financing transparent, and the documentation tidy. But the kit in some cases ignores present ductwork boundaries. I have measured complete external static strain above 0.9 inches of water column in Bartonville due to the fact the return changed into undersized, then watched a emblem-new prime-efficiency furnace commute on top decrease. The restore required return duct changes, no longer a greater successful blower.
Local Furnace Installers Hamilton have a tendency to bid greater distinct setups. They may perhaps suggest a smaller two-degree furnace with a relatively lessen AFUE if it means the blower operates with ease on existing ducts, paired with an ECM motor to retain electric consumption modest. They will flag the desire to relocate a media filter out to reduce strain drop or upload a dedicated combustion air duct in a North End semi where the basement is tightly sealed after preservation. When you listen a quote it is enormous quantities cut or greater than the relaxation, ask for the static rigidity numbers, blower faucet settings, and duct adjustments covered. If a contractor won't be able to talk about total outside static in plain language, they're guessing.

Service contracts and warranties: learn the fantastic print
Both local and nationwide contractors sell repairs plans, most of the time beneath per thirty days billing. The magnitude depends on frequency of visits, what the inspection covers, and ingredients and labor inclusions. Hamilton’s heating season justifies an annual inspection. For prime-efficiency furnaces, that talk over with should always embody checking the condensate capture, flushing the drain line, measuring combustion, cleaning the flame sensor, analyzing the force switch tubing for cracks, verifying consumption and exhaust clearances, and measuring static rigidity. If the plan lists “15-point inspection” with out particulars, ask for the listing.
Warranties are trickier. Manufacturer constituents warranties in most cases span 5 to ten years in case you register inside a suite interval after installation. Labor warranties range from one to 10 years, with the longest regularly tied to a renovation plan. National companies may additionally encompass elevated labor considering their amount subsidizes it. Local clothes may match it on top rate jobs but retain exertions insurance to two to five years on price range installs. Price and value: why the low bid isn't really consistently the most cost-effective path
Hamilton house owners are settlement-wide awake, quite with calories costs and property taxes rising. The hunt for budget friendly furnace repair businesses or a reasonable install expense is rational. Yet worth comparisons handiest make experience with apples-to-apples scope. A $3,200 install of a unmarried-degree ninety five p.c. furnace may perhaps seem captivating until eventually you understand the contractor excluded a brand new vent, reused a decades-vintage clear out rack, and left the gas line with marginal capacity to your tankless heater. The $4,three hundred bid that addressed the ones items prevents callbacks and fuel rigidity trouble while both appliances run.
For upkeep, the diagnostic expense is your inform. A low diagnostic coupled with a top elements markup is functionally equivalent to a larger diagnostic with honest elements pricing. Ask for a break up. On the floor, legitimate Hamilton Heating and Cooling execs price inside the $99 to $149 diversity for diagnostics in the time of enterprise hours, with after-hours jogging greater. Common repair totals differ: warm surface igniter jobs routinely land among $220 and $380, a power transfer between $250 and $450, and a draft inducer can swing broadly from $450 to $900 depending on brand and availability. If a quote is wildly backyard those tiers, ask why. Sometimes the answer is a proprietary element or excursion timing. Sometimes the reply is margin.

A note on manufacturers and models
Homeowners often ask which furnace manufacturer they should buy. In Hamilton’s climate, setting up best and sizing overshadow emblem transformations a number of the right makers. A smartly-established mid-tier furnace with a two-stage fuel valve and ECM blower, sized to the home’s warm loss, will outperform a top-tier mannequin jammed into a top static duct manner. If you will, pair package resolution with a small duct upgrade, even just an additional return or a larger filter rack. It is high-quality how usally noise, consolation, and reliability escalate whilst the blower can breathe.
